5.3 Meter Error Test
This page enables to perform meter error test by samples gathering. Page is activated by F2 from
Load Values screen or F1 from database (1/5 – 4/5).
Meter Error Test screen
* P10
Content:
U, I ............... Load point values
Parameters ... Parameters of tested meter
SN ................. Serial number of meter (asterisk behind the
SN indicates that at least one from above
parameters is different from meter
parameters defined in database)
Error ............ Actual measured error of meter
Samples ....... Number of measured/required meter errors
Impulses / Integration time ............. number of pulses
(with time) which make one sample
Average ........ Average error
Deviation ...... Standard deviation of measured samples
Parameters of tested meter:
Connection type ............ 3P4W, 3P3W, 2P3W, 1P3W or 1P2W (see Connection Diagrams)
Energy type .................... Active, Reactive or Apparent
Registration mode ........ LED, DISC/SO (SO = pulse output of meter), SNAP. S (=snap switch).
Switching into DISC/SO causes permanent shine of transmitter LED of
OPTS 2100 sensor, so the user can easily set the position of OPTS
2100 before calibration (more information in Accessories Guide Chapter
Optical Sensor)
Constant ......................... Constant of tested meter
Constant Unit ................. i/kWh, i/Wh, i/Ws, i/kWs, kWh/i, Wh/i, Ws/I, kWs/i, MWh/i or i/MWh
(i = pulse or rotation)
CT .................................. transformation ratio of current transformer (can be hidden in Test
settings). Changing this value influences the change of Constant value.
VT .................................. transformation ratio of voltage transformer (can be hidden in Test
settings). Changing this value influences the change of Constant value.
